BLA Claims Responsibility of Blast on Chinese Convoy near Karachi Airport

Advertisement

The Baloch Liberation Army (BLA) claimed responsibility for a deadly attack on a high-level convoy of Chinese engineers and investors in Karachi, according to a statement issued by the group’s spokesperson, Jayand Baloch. The attack, which targeted the convoy as it left Jinnah Airport last night, was carried out by the BLA’s elite Fidai unit, Majeed Brigade.

The spokesperson stated that five Chinese engineers and investors were killed in the attack, with additional casualties and injuries reported. More than 12 individuals, including Chinese nationals, were wounded.

The country’s foreign ministry said it is “in close contact” with Chinese authorities and will “bring to justice those responsible for this cowardly attack”.

“This act of terrorism is an attack not only on Pakistan, but also on the enduring friendship between Pakistan and China,” the ministry said.

“This barbaric act will not go unpunished,” it added.

The Chinese embassy said that the engineers were part of the Chinese-funded enterprise Port Qasim Power Generation Co Ltd, which aims to build two coal power plants at Port Qasim, near Karachi.

The explosion destroyed 15 vehicles in the convoy, but the BLA claimed that its tactical precision spared civilian casualties despite the attack occurring in a densely populated area.

The attack was carried out using a “vehicle-borne improvised explosive device”,

The attacker was identified as Fidai Sangat Fidai Shah Fahad, also known as Aftab, from the BLA’s Majeed Brigade.

Additionally, the BLA has officially announced the creation of its intelligence wing, the Zephyr Intelligence Research & Analysis Bureau (ZIRAB). According to the statement, ZIRAB comprises a coordinated team of professionals, researchers, IT experts, and informers. The intelligence unit, with secret cells established across Balochistan’s cities, has infiltrated enemy establishments, enabling operations like the one in Karachi.
